NextWave: National Women Founders Accelerator
An accelerator designed to empower women founders to validate, build, and scale with confidence.
Who is it for?
- The NextWave Programme is a 10-week national accelerator designed exclusively for women founders.
- Through an energised mix of structured learning, mentorship, and peer connection, participants will validate their ideas, refine compelling narratives, and build momentum toward investor readiness.
- At the heart of the programme is a high-trust, founder-first community that provides lasting support, shared ambition, and an environment where women founders can thrive.
- The programme is open to high-potential women founders ready to commit to an intensive and challenging experience.
- Investment Stage: You’re aiming to secure pre-seed or seed investment for your company which has ideally been incorporated for less than three years.
- Market Insight: You have a clear value proposition that demonstrates a real, significant problem.
- Product Stage: You’ve developed an MVP and have started validating that in the market.
- Export Potential: You have an international focus and are looking to scale the company and create jobs in Ireland.
What is provided?
Immersive Surge Sessions: High-intensity, in-person cohort gatherings designed to fast-track clarity and alignment. These sessions create concentrated bursts of focus and momentum, equipping founders with the energy and insights to advance their ventures.
Ebb & Flow Tracks: Flexible and accessible pathways tailored to each founder’s stage and schedule. Combining on-demand content, self-directed learning, and live webinars, the tracks provide structure without pressure and accountability without rigidity.
Integration Spaces: Strategically placed intervals throughout the programme to allow participants to consolidate insights and apply learning between high-impact days. This proven approach maximises knowledge transfer and ensures practical implementation.
Mentorship pathways
Wave Maker Mentorship: Sector-specific founder-mentors provide insight, wisdom, and navigation through entrepreneurial challenges.
Anchor Mentorship: High-trust, hyper-local guidance from BIC consultants who balance challenge with support, helping founders stay grounded while pursuing bold growth.

NextWave is an accelerator programme delivered nationally by the Irish BICs, in collaboration with Enterprise Ireland.
